Women Sweep UN’s 2021 Champions of the Earth Awards
December 23, 2021
News Editor
RSS, Spotlight
Comments Off on Women Sweep UN’s 2021 Champions of the Earth Awards
NAIROBI, Kenya, December 23, 2021 (ENS) – Barbados Prime Minister Mia Mottley has been awarded the 2021 Champions of the Earth Award, the United Nations’ highest environmental honor, for her policy leadership. Mottley heads the first entirely female selection of awardees; others were recognized for their work on coral bleaching in the Pacific, protecting wildlife health in Uganda, and entrepreurship in Kyrgystan.
